ASP - ServerState
ServerState
Это свойство показывает текущее состояние экземпляра сервера. Вот возможные состояния и соответствующие им коды: 1 (запускается), 2 (запущен), 3 (останавливается), 4 (остановлен), 5 (приостанавливается), 6 (приостановлен), 7 (возобновляется).
Это свойство доступно только для чтения.
Тип данных | Длинное целое (Long) |
Значение по умолчанию | Не задано |
Наследование | Наследуемое |
Разделы, в которых доступно данное свойство
Это свойство доступно в следующих разделах метабазы:
Путь в метабазе | Тип параметра |
/LM/MSFTPSVC/N | IIsFtpServer |
/LM/W3SVC/N | IIsWebServer |
Информация об объекте IIS Admin Base
В следующей таблице перечислены дополнительные сведения, которые требуются только для программ, использующих объект IIS Admin Base.
Идентификатор свойства в метабазе | MD_SERVER_STATE |
Тип пользователя | IIS_MD_UT_SERVER |
Bitmask values
Константа | Значение | Описание |
MD_SERVER_STATE_STARTING | 0x00000001 | Сервер запускается. |
MD_SERVER_STATE_STARTED | 0x00000002 | Сервер запущен. |
MD_SERVER_STATE_STOPPING | 0x00000003 | Сервер останавливается. |
MD_SERVER_STATE_STOPPED | 0x00000004 | Сервер остановлен. |
MD_SERVER_STATE_PAUSING | 0x00000005 | Сервер приостанавливается. |
MD_SERVER_STATE_PAUSED | 0x00000006 | Сервер приостановлен. |
MD_SERVER_STATE_CONTINUING | 0x00000007 | Сервер возобновляет работу. |
Примечания
Чтобы при работе с объектом IIS Admin Base отправить команды серверу, используйте свойство MD_SERVER_COMMAND.